2. Generative AI
Generative AI is created to generate new content, from text to images, based on patterns learned in data. It’s used extensively in creative work for designing art or writing stories, and in business for simulating data and creating personalized content.
3. Machine Learning
Machine Learning (ML) allows systems to learn from data, identify patterns, and make decisions with minimal human oversight. It’s fundamental in sectors like finance for fraud detection and in healthcare for predictive diagnostics, automating tasks and improving efficiencies across industries.

6. Virtual Reality (VR)
Virtual Reality (VR) puts people inside a completely computer-generated world, with interactive 3D environments. It’s especially important in training and simulation, for safe, realistic practice environments in areas such as medicine and flight. VR is also changing the face of design and real estate, allowing detailed product models and virtual tours of properties prior to actual construction.
7. Augmented Reality (AR)
Augmented Reality (AR) enriches the physical world by superimposing digital data directly onto the user’s surroundings in real-time using devices. It is applied in retail to enable customers to see products in their living rooms and in maintenance to aid in repairs by offering useful information superimposed on the equipment. AR is also revolutionizing education by making complicated topics more interesting through interactive material.
8. Advanced Robotics
Advanced Robotics involves advanced robots that are made to carry out intricate tasks autonomously or with little human interference. The robots are becoming prevalent in manufacturing for automation, healthcare for surgical purposes, and farming for crop handling. They enhance efficiency, accuracy, and safety, performing tasks that are too cumbersome or hazardous for humans.
9. Quantum Computing
Quantum Computing uses the principles of quantum mechanics to process information at speeds far beyond current capabilities. This technology is set to revolutionize areas that require high computational power, such as pharmaceuticals, by enabling rapid molecular simulations, and finance, by optimizing complex risk assessments and investments. Its potential extends to improving cybersecurity through quantum cryptography.
